Hello,
Recently I run into strange problems. My company
has contract with national wide ISP so we can use their access points (HARC) to
allow roaming for our users.
So far - so good. Their radius is at 1645/1646, my
radius (FreeRadius 0.5) is at 1812/1813.
Authorization works fine (Access-Request is
received and Access-Accept is sent).
Then Accounting-Start should be received but it's
not. The same is with Accounting-Stop packets. Sometimes after 30-60 seconds
Accounting-Stop is received, but that's not regular.
Remote RADIUS' administrator claims that there is
trouble with internet routes, which was very carefully inspected by
administrators ot btc-net.bg which is the only provider between us.
My opinion is that there is problem with Total
Control RADIUS configuration, but I cannot say it for sure.
Please help with any advice.
PS. Their admin said that another FreeRadius user
had similar problem and fixed it by patching FreeRadius. Unfortunately they
could not give any additional informacion what was the patch about.
